The 21 Super Simple Astronomy Experiments workbook presents the steps of scientific investigation individually in separate experiments so students can focus on one aspect of scientific inquiry at a time. Students will learn how to make good observations, build models, and evaluate data. Each experiment is simple and easy to do and will help students develop the skills they need for real science investigations. Each experiment has a one page description with minimal setup and materials.
